Multi-fidelity modeling and optimization of biogas plants
An essential task for operation and planning of biogas plants is the optimization of substrate feed mixtures. Optimizing the monetary gain requires the determination of the exact amounts of maize, manure, grass silage, and other substrates. متن کاملFarm-scale Biogas Plants
In Germany there are about fifteen years of experience in the planning and construction of farm-scale biogas plants. In the meantime, approximately 1,600 biogas plants are in operation on farms. This is primarily due to investment funding and payment for each kWh delivered to the public energy grid.
